This is the sixth episode of Star Citizen Retrospective, or SCR. A show in which we tackle Star Citizen news from a year prior, and see what has made it into the game and what we are still waiting to see.
I've noticed most of my time is spent covering Calling All Devs, and it seems, at least at the time we were getting more useful info from that show. While it does require a lot more b-roll from myself, I think it's the most important part of the week.
As always there are topics missed and goals achieved in this episode. But I think it's important we delineate between goals achieved, and goals ehhhh-kinda achieved. There are many features that we see which are only kinda implemented, whether they are held back by another feature, or have just been delayed altogether.
